Washer Not Starting
If your washer is not starting, it can be frustrating. First, check if the washer is plugged in. Ensure the power cord is secure. Next, inspect the circuit breaker. Reset it if it has tripped. Sometimes, the lid switch might be faulty. The washer won’t start if the lid is not closed properly. Examine the lid switch for any damage. Replace it if necessary. Lastly, check the control panel. If buttons are unresponsive, the control panel might need a reset or replacement.
Water Leaks
Water leaks can cause significant damage. Start by inspecting the hoses. Ensure they are connected tightly. Look for any cracks or tears in the hoses. Replace damaged hoses immediately. Next, check the water inlet valve. It might be faulty or clogged. Clean or replace the valve if needed. Additionally, inspect the door seal. A damaged seal can cause leaks. Replace the seal if it is worn out. Regular maintenance can prevent water leaks and keep your washer in good condition.

Washer Not Spinning
Experiencing issues with your Roper Rtw4516Fw2 washer not spinning can be frustrating. This problem may be due to several underlying causes. Let’s explore some of the common issues and their solutions.
Lid Switch Problems
The lid switch is a safety feature that prevents the washer from spinning when the lid is open. If the washer does not spin, the lid switch may be faulty. To check the lid switch:
- Unplug the washer.
- Locate the lid switch beneath the top panel.
- Use a multimeter to test the switch for continuity.
If the switch does not show continuity, it needs to be replaced. Here’s a quick guide:
- Remove the screws holding the top panel.
- Disconnect the lid switch wire harness.
- Install the new lid switch and reconnect the wire harness.
- Secure the top panel back in place.
Drive Belt Issues
The drive belt connects the motor to the drum, enabling it to spin. If the drive belt is broken or slipped off, the washer won’t spin. To inspect the drive belt:
- Unplug the washer.
- Access the back panel of the washer.
- Check if the belt is broken or loose.
If the belt is damaged, replace it by following these steps:
- Remove the old belt from the motor and drum pulleys.
- Place the new belt on the motor pulley first.
- Carefully stretch the belt to fit around the drum pulley.
- Rotate the drum by hand to ensure the belt is aligned correctly.
After replacing the belt, plug in the washer and run a test cycle to ensure it spins properly.

Water Not Draining
One common issue with the Roper RTW4516FW2 washing machine is water not draining. This can be frustrating, leaving clothes soaked and the machine unusable. Let’s explore some possible causes and solutions for this problem.
Clogged Drain Hose
A clogged drain hose can prevent water from draining properly. Debris, lint, or small objects can block the hose. Check the hose for any visible blockages. Remove any clogs you find. Ensure the hose is connected securely to the machine and the drain.
Faulty Pump
A faulty pump can also cause water not to drain. The pump moves water out of the machine. If it’s broken, water stays inside. Listen for unusual noises from the pump. If you hear strange sounds, the pump might need replacing.
Excessive Vibration
Experiencing excessive vibration with your Roper RTW4516FW2 washer can be frustrating. It can lead to noise and potential damage. Understanding the causes can help you solve this issue quickly.
Unbalanced Load
An unbalanced load is a common cause of excessive vibration. Ensure the clothes are evenly distributed. Avoid washing large items alone. Balance heavy items with lighter ones. This helps the washer spin smoothly.
If needed, pause the cycle. Open the lid and rearrange the clothes. This simple step can make a big difference. Always check the load before starting the washer.
Leveling The Washer
A washer that is not level can also vibrate excessively. Use a level tool to check the washer’s balance. Adjust the feet if necessary. Most washers have adjustable feet. Turn the feet to raise or lower the washer.
Ensure all four feet are firmly on the ground. This can reduce vibration significantly. A stable washer runs quieter and lasts longer. Regularly check the level to maintain optimal performance.
Strange Noises
Experiencing strange noises from your Roper Rtw4516Fw2 washer can be concerning. These noises can range from rattling to grinding sounds. Understanding the cause can help you fix the problem quickly. Let’s explore common issues that might be causing these strange noises.
Loose Parts
Loose parts can cause rattling or banging sounds. Check if any screws or bolts are loose. Tighten them if necessary. Also, inspect the drum and agitator. Ensure they are firmly in place. Loose parts can cause significant noise and may damage the washer.
Worn Bearings
Worn bearings can create a grinding noise. Bearings help the drum spin smoothly. Over time, they can wear out and cause noise. If you hear grinding, check the bearings. They may need to be replaced. This task might require professional help. Worn bearings can lead to more serious issues.

Error Codes
The Roper RTW4516FW2 washer can display various error codes during operation. These codes indicate specific issues that need attention. Understanding these codes can help you quickly identify and fix problems.
Interpreting Codes
Each error code on your Roper RTW4516FW2 washer has a unique meaning. Here are some common codes:
- F5 E3: Lid lock issue
- F8 E1: No water detected
- F9 E1: Long drain time
To interpret these codes, first, identify the code displayed. Then, refer to the user manual or online resources for a detailed explanation. Knowing the code’s meaning can help you understand the problem and take appropriate action.
Resetting The Washer
Sometimes, simply resetting your washer can clear the error code. Follow these steps to reset your Roper RTW4516FW2 washer:
- Unplug the washer from the power outlet.
- Wait for at least one minute.
- Plug the washer back in.
- Press and hold the Start/Pause button for five seconds.
If the error code persists, there might be a deeper issue. Consult the user manual or contact a professional for further assistance.
Maintenance Tips
Maintaining your Roper Rtw4516Fw2 washer ensures it runs smoothly and lasts longer. By following simple maintenance tips, you can prevent common issues and save on repair costs. Regular cleaning and inspecting hoses are two key maintenance tasks you should perform.
Regular Cleaning
Regular cleaning helps keep your washer in top condition. Remove any lint or debris from the drum after each use. This prevents blockages and keeps your clothes clean. Wipe down the inside of the drum with a damp cloth. Use a mild detergent if needed.
Clean the detergent dispenser regularly. Build-up in the dispenser can cause detergent not to dissolve properly. Run a clean cycle with vinegar once a month. This helps remove any residue and keeps the washer smelling fresh.
Inspecting Hoses
Inspecting hoses is crucial to avoid leaks and water damage. Check the hoses for any cracks or signs of wear. Replace them if you notice any damage. Make sure the connections are tight. Loose connections can cause leaks.
Look for any signs of bulging in the hoses. Bulging indicates they may burst soon. Replace bulging hoses immediately. Use steel braided hoses for added durability. These hoses last longer and are less prone to damage.
